What does stick and stones mean?

What does stick and stones mean? A shorthand way of referring to the phrase “sticks and stones may break my bones, but words will never hurt me,” a childish rebuttal to teasing or other harsh speech. How do I find deadlocks in SQL Server?

How do I find deadlocks in SQL Server? To trace deadlock events, add the Deadlock graph event class to a trace. This event class populates the TextData data column in the trace with XML data about the process and objects that are involved in the deadlock. What is vectoring in math?

What is vectoring in math? vector, in mathematics, a quantity that has both magnitude and direction but not position. Examples of such quantities are velocity and acceleration.
